DOUBLE MISCARRIAGE OF JUSTICE FOR MARTIN FORAN?

Written 13th January 2014 by Olliers Solicitors

Martin Foran’s 1978 conviction for robbery has been referred to the Court of Appeal.

CCRC

The Criminal Cases Review Commission (CCRC) consider that there is a real possibility that Mr Foran’s conviction, for which he received a ten year sentence, will be quashed based on information, which has only just come to light, regarding the credibility of two police officers from the West Midlands Crime Squad, and on recent case law which indicates that, to uphold a conviction, it is no longer sufficient that the evidence of tainted officers is supported by officers to whom no criticism is attached.

Olliers Solicitors

Mr Foran is represented by Olliers Solicitors and Miss Elizabeth Nicholls of Lincoln House Chambers, both based in Manchester City Centre and who successfully appealed Mr Foran’s 1985 conviction for robbery in April 2013.
